Children playing near a creek in Anderson, South Carolina on Sunday afternoon discovered a human skull. Responding authorities found an additional 40-50 bones in the area, and the coroner's office estimates the remains could be 5-10 years old. The Anderson County Sheriff's Office and Coroner's Office are investigating the incident, which is still in the early stages.

The details

After children reported finding a skull while playing near a creek in the Homeland Park area of Anderson, multiple agencies responded to the scene. In addition to the skull, investigators found approximately 40-50 more bones in the surrounding area. The coroner's office believes the remains could be 5-10 years old, but further testing is needed to make a definitive determination.
